Overview

Physiological state refers to the collective functional status of an organism's biological systems at a specific point in time, governed by homeostatic mechanisms and environmental interactions. It is not a discrete molecular target, such as a receptor, enzyme, or ion channel, but rather a descriptive term for the overall condition of a biological system (IUPHAR/BPS Guide to Pharmacology). In pharmacology, therapeutic agents are designed to interact with specific molecular targets to shift a pathological physiological state toward a healthy one. Because 'Physiological State' encompasses a vast array of interconnected pathways and systemic variables, it cannot be targeted with the molecular precision required for drug development. It serves as a phenotypic readout of drug action rather than the primary site of drug binding (Nature Reviews Drug Discovery, 2006). Examples of physiological states include sleep, wakefulness, fasting, or various disease states like hypertension. Monitoring these states is crucial for assessing drug efficacy and safety during clinical trials. However, the term itself lacks the specificity needed to be classified as a drug target in a database.
